Neston station is a minimalist hub with no frills; it ensures that what it offers serves its visitors well. The station may not boast a ticket office or machine, so it's worth buying your tickets online before you get there. An induction loop is available for the hearing impaired to guarantee that all announcements can be clearly heard. Comfort for travellers includes a sheltered seating area, though the station does not have a dedicated waiting room.
The facility is notably devoid of extensive amenities like shops, ATMs, or eateries, and no public Wi-Fi is available. But it does cater to cyclists with bicycle stands, some of which are sheltered and monitored by CCTV. Although there is a ramp to aid passengers needing step-free access, transitioning between platforms may require additional manoeuvring via Raby Road.
When your train journey concludes, Neston station offers limited but effective onward travel options. The rail replacement bus stop is located close by on Ladies Walk near the Aldi car park, which could be particularly useful during service disruptions. Bicycle hire isn't directly available at the station, yet the surrounding area could offer potential options. Despite there being no accessible taxis stationed there, the location allows easy pick-up and drop-off, notably at Platform 2 through the station car park or Platform 1 from the Aldi car park.

Exeter St Thomas is a simple, accessible station without a ticket office, but it provides ticket machines for easy collection of pre-purchased tickets. In addition to standard purchasing options, you can collect your online-bought tickets from these machines. They are designed to accommodate all passengers, with accessible features like an induction loop. For those in need of assistance, the station is equipped with a help point and departure screens providing the latest travel information.
Although the station doesn't boast a wide range of facilities, attentive customer service and a customer help point ensure travelers have support when needed. It's worth noting that the station lacks some conveniences like luggage storage and refreshment facilities, so plan accordingly. For those traveling by bike, there are limited bicycle storage spaces available at the bottom of the stairs leading to platform one, yet they are not sheltered nor under CCTV surveillance.
While Exeter St Thomas provides accessible ticket machines and a ramp for train access, it does lack some key accessibility features, such as step-free access to platforms. For onward travel, the station is linked to nearby bus stops at Cowick Street, offering connections to Exeter St David’s and further routes to locations like Newton Abbot. There’s a regular bus service to Exeter Airport from St David's Station, making travel seamless for outgoing flights. If you're taking a bike along, a PLUSBUS ticket will facilitate a smooth transition from train to road.
Taxi services are unavailable at the station itself, so it's advisable to arrange transportation beforehand if you're planning to explore beyond the immediate vicinity without a car or bicycle.
